Uses Of The Dry Vane Pump

It is a kind of positive displacement pump which is commonly used for both domestic and industrial purpose. The following is the list of vehicles and machines where it is widely used to operate.

  • As carbonators for fountain soft- drink dispensers
  • As carbonators in espresso coffee machines
  • Air-conditioning
  • High-pressured hydraulic pumps
  • Automatic-transmission pump
  • Used in a low-pressure chemical vapor deposition system.

Measures

The operator has to make certain preparations for the entire operation and the preparation has to be carried out while taking into consideration the following measures.

Recommended Installation Site:

  • A clean place is suggested to get the installation done so that the pump is kept away from dust and dirt.
  • Well ventilated place with ambient temperature ranging between 0°C(34°F)-40°C(104°F)
  • A place where no water or oil will come in contact with the pump.
  • A place that is not directly exposed to the sunlight.
  • Enough surrounding available for maintenance, inspection, and disassembling.

Installation:

The operator has to be careful while installing the pump and has to follow the guidelines mentioned below.

  •  Install the pump on a smooth surface level
  • The concrete surface is often recommended for the installation, yet under the case of the unavailability of such a surface, the pump can be installed on a steel or wooden frame.
  •  Use a forklift vehicle or a supporting tool to carry it.

Installation Direction:

The following instruction has to be followed while installing the pump:

  • When the dry vane pump is installed, make sure that there is enough space between the fall and the wall. Space more than 10cm between the fan and the wall would be enough for ventilation.
  • Belt cover should be made to face opposite to the wall for the effective cooling of the exhaust fan.

Piping:

  • Direct connection with the steel pipe can cause resonance with the piping system, which may result in disturbing noises and vibration. In such cases, the direct connection with the steel pipe should be avoided. Use a hose or exhaust piping.
  • The hose of the exhaust piping system should be done properly so that the condensed water does not get inside the pump.
  • If the dry vane pump is not frequently used then, it should be kept idle for 10-15 mins after the operation.
  • If reverse rotation occurs due to the residual pressure while stopping the pump, then it may cause damage to the blades. It is recommended to install a check valve within the 50cm of the pump inlet port. It should be installed in level to the floor in order to avoid the pulsation and abnormal noises from its operation.
  • Sealing tapes should not be used while connecting the pipes as it may cause abnormal sound and malfunction in operation.
